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in Barberton Northend

The lowest priced apartment unit that allows pets currently in the Barberton Northend of Barberton Northend is the One Bedroom Updated Model at King Apartments LTD, which is a 1 Bed unit starting from $510. The second cheapest Barberton Northend Pet Friendly apartment is the 1 Bed 1 Bath - Upgraded 1 Bed unit at Barberview Apartments starting at $795.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Barberton Northend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Barberton Northend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Barberton Northend is $1,212.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Barberton Northend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Barberton Northend is a 1,250 square feet unit starting from $850 at Acres Crossing Apartments.

What is the average size for Barberton Northend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Barberton Northend is currently at 850 sq ft.
